Coforge's Data Cosmos HypernovaMesh
Coforge Limited
HypernovaMesh is a Coforge Data Cosmos artifact that offers a unified data mesh solution that connects siloed enterprise data into domain-intelligent, event-driven, and policy-controlled pipelines with built-in lineage, data contracts, and rapid self-service access. Part of the Coforge Data Cosmos Hypernova portfolio, it transforms fragmented data estates into connected domain intelligence on Azure, leveraging Azure Data Lake, Microsoft Fabric, and Snowflake and Databricks on Azure.

The 10-week implementation engagement covers: platform deployment on Azure (AKS, Azure Data Lake, Microsoft Purview), domain identification, catalog & metadata setup, data contracts, lineage mapping, RBAC/ABAC configuration, event-driven pipelines, AI assistant training, and portal deployment for your Azure data teams.
